Javon Jackson Gives Peter Bradley's Art a Swinging Soundtrack

Click the play button to listen

Today, the Spotlight shines On saxophonist and composer Javon Jackson. Javon spoke with us about his film score for the art-world documentary With Peter Bradley (Solid Jackson Records).

Peter Bradley has had a 50-year career as an abstract artist, but one that saw him getting little acclaim until the last few years. In addition to his work as an artist, the daily practice of which is documented in the film, Bradley was a mover and shaker in various mid-late 20th century modern art scenes. His work is interconnected with his love of jazz, to the point that Javon calls Bradley a "musician whose instrument is paint." The score for the film conjures Bradley's favorite jazz icons—Miles Davis, John Coltrane and Jackson's former employer, Art Blakey.
